About Mantua, Nova Scotia

Mantua is a community in Hants, Nova Scotia, Canada. It is classified as a village / hamlet. Mantua is located at 45.0032°N, 64.0452°W.

Mantua rests with a quiet weight upon the landscape, anchored by the shifting tides of the Atlantic coast and the steady, dark pulse of the Meander River. It lies 7.2 km east of Windsor, NS (from Windsor, NS: bearing 81°T), and is situated 9.7 km east of Falmouth.
